Просмотр исходного кода

附件识别支持wps,ai提取优化医疗产品判断条件

luojiehua 2 недель назад
Родитель
Сommit
7148a1c29c

+ 2 - 2
BaseDataMaintenance/maintenance/dataflow.py

@@ -4919,7 +4919,7 @@ class Dataflow_dumplicate(Dataflow):
 
         if item:
             log("start dumplicate_comsumer_handle")
-            self.dumplicate_comsumer_handle(item,None,self.ots_client,get_all=False,upgrade=True)
+            self.dumplicate_comsumer_handle(item,None,self.ots_client,get_all=True,upgrade=False)
             return
 
     def test_merge(self,list_docid_less,list_docid_greater):
@@ -5158,7 +5158,7 @@ if __name__ == '__main__':
     # test_attachment_interface()
     df_dump = Dataflow_dumplicate(start_delete_listener=False)
     # df_dump.start_flow_dumplicate()
-    df_dump.test_dumplicate(614326449
+    df_dump.test_dumplicate(626076001
                             )
     # df_dump.dumplicate_comsumer_handle_interface(603504420,document_table="document_0000",document_table_index="document_0000_index",project_table="project_0000",project_table_index="project_0000_index_formerge")
     # compare_dumplicate_check()

+ 2 - 0
BaseDataMaintenance/maintenance/dataflow_mq.py

@@ -446,6 +446,8 @@ class Dataflow_ActivteMQ_attachment(Dataflow_attachment):
                 #调用接口处理结果
                 start_time = time.time()
                 _filetype = attach.getProperties().get(attachment_filetype)
+                if str(_filetype)=="wps":
+                    _filetype = "doc"
 
                 # _data_base64 = base64.b64encode(open(localpath,"rb").read())
                 # _success,_html,swf_images = getAttachDealInterface(_data_base64,_filetype)

Разница между файлами не показана из-за своего большого размера
+ 4 - 3
BaseDataMaintenance/maintenance/product/medical_product.py


Некоторые файлы не были показаны из-за большого количества измененных файлов